Recognizing the Power Dynamics of a High-Performance Engine



Just how does the high-performance engine of the Jetta VR6 command such power? At the heart of the Jetta VR6 lies a 2.8 L, six-cylinder engine, efficient in supplying a tremendous 200 horsepower. Its unique 'VR' setup - a compact design that incorporates the benefits of both inline and V-type engines - contributes substantially to its power. The engine's slim 15-degree angle in between the cyndrical tube financial institutions enables for a much shorter, lighter, and a lot more inflexible crankshaft, which reduces inner friction and optimizes power outcome. Furthermore, the Jetta VR6 includes a twin expenses camshaft design, boosting shutoff timing precision. This, combined with the engine's reliable fuel shot system, enhances burning, hence leading to an amazing power delivery. It's this combination of ingenious design that offers the Jetta VR6 its awesome strength.
